The Above & Beyond and Seven Lions story has now come full circle.

A humble remix competition in 2011 launched the juggernaut we all know as Seven Lions. A surprising and distinctive rework of ‘You Got To Go’ (feat. Zoë Johnston) caught the ear of Jono, Tony, and Paavo – a.k.a. Above & Beyond – beginning a meteoric rise from bedroom dreamer to a mainstage headliner.

A vocal fan of Above & Beyond’s early works, Jeff’s (Seven Lions) own inimitable brand of high-octane, bass-saturated dance has always kept songwriting at its core: “I’ve been a fan of Above & Beyond for such a long time, and I’m so stoked to finally unveil our collaboration – See The End feat. Opposite The Other. My journey began with a remix way back in 2011, and to finally see this collab come out is a real full-circle moment and one I’ll cherish for a long time.” Seven Lions says.

This unwavering commitment to the craft of songwriting has seen Seven Lions tapped to remix Above & Beyond and perform alongside them at marquee venues including The Gorge, Red Rocks and Miami’s RC Cola Plant.

The pairing of Above & Beyond and Seven Lions demonstrably works: his recent take on ’Sahara Love’ (feat. Zoë Johnston) spent 14 weeks in Spotify’s flagship dance playlist Mint, while 2016’s ‘Higher Love’ (a collaboration with Anjunabeats hotshot Jason Ross and vocalist Jason Meany of Mutemath) not only became a favorite in the trio’s sets but is one of the biggest selling tracks in the Anjuna catalog.

Debuted during a scintillating EDC Festival set in May, where Jeff joined Jono and Tony on stage, ’See The End’ is a collaboration both Above & Beyond and Seven Lions have been looking forward to.

‘We’ve always loved Seven Lions. Jeff’s understanding of melody and songs is second to none’, explain Above & Beyond. ‘His remix of ‘On My Way To Heaven’ was arguably better than the original, so it was really only a matter of time before we’d make a record with him. The result is called ‘See The End’, a collaboration with Jeff and vocalist Sam Burger who we have been keen to work with for a while as well. We couldn’t be happier with how it turned out!”

Having supported the likes of Bastille and The Lumineers, ‘See The End’ introduces songwriter and vocalist Sam Burger of South African trio Opposite The Other, to the world stage.

‘See The End’ is out now, coinciding with Above & Beyond’s Group Therapy Weekender Festival at the Gorge Amphitheatre in Washington State. The two-day festival features artists from the extended Anjunabeats and Anjunadeep family and an Above & Beyond yoga session set to music from their new mindfulness album ‘Flow State’.
